    Can you tell me the avg cost for Belle costumes (sz3-4), shoes, and tiaras at WDW? I'm debating on purchasing before we come, but I'm finding that the quality costumes go for $50-75. If WDW is the same, I want her to have the experience choosing there.

    Hi Tabitha,

    I just returned from a trip to Disney with some of my Disney Mom Panel pals, and just before heading out, I purchased a princess costume at Downtown Disney for my three-year-old niece.  I have two little boys, so I had a wonderful time browsing the princess gear at World of Disney for over an hour!  The costume I purchased, including shoes was toward the high end of the price range you mentioned above.  I will say that the quality of the costume was excellent, with great attention to detail.   I have seen similarly priced costumes at shops at home for this caliber of costume, but I also have friends who have gotten great deals on ebay and off-season at Halloween shops.    If you do decide to bring along your own costume, I'm guessing your little princess will be just as excited if you allow her to pick out a special accessory (shoes, tiara, etc.)
